#222322 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#222322 is composed of 13.3% red, 13.7% green and 13.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 2.9% yellow and 86.3% black. It has a hue angle of 120 degrees, a saturation of 1.4% and a lightness of 13.5%. #222322 color hex could be obtained by blending #444644 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

#222322 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#222322 has RGB values of R:34, G:35, B:34 and CMYK values of C:0.03, M:0, Y:0.03, K:0.86. Its decimal value is 2237218.
